Join us on Monday, September 10 as our guest speaker is Dr. Art Tate, Superintendent, Davenport Community School District.  Dr. Tate assumed the role of superintendent of the District on July 1, 2011.  Immediately prior to his term in Davenport, he served as the Superintendent for the Tempe School District in Arizona during the 2011-2012 school year. He has also served as a superintendent in the Haverhill and Harvard, Massachusetts schools along with S.A.U. #34 in Hillsboro, New Hampshire and New York Military Academy in Cornwall on Hudson, New York.  Dr. Tate was the director of human resources for T.F. Green Airport in Warwick, R.I., and began his education career as a teacher in the Broward County, Florida schools.

He served as a U.S. Army officer for nine years in Europe, three tours in Vietnam, and  taught math at the U.S. Military Academy at West Point.

He holds a bachelor’s degree from the University of Miami; three master’s degrees from Boston University, Texas Tech University and the University of Rhode Island; and an education doctoral degree from Florida Atlantic University.
